Company Description:

Plastic Molding Technology (PMT) manufactures high precision plastic parts for automotive, telecommunications, medical device, renewable energy, and industrial customers. The primary manufacturing processes are injection molding and thermoforming. PMT has ~100 injection molding presses at its two primary manufacturing locations in El Paso, TX and Centennial, CO (a suburb of Denver). A third facility in Longmont, CO (a suburb of Denver) provides in-house repair and fabrication of tools & dies.

Role Description:

Our manufacturing company is seeking a CNC Programmer with experience programming 3 and 5 - axis CNC mills. You will develop new CNC programs for production runs or modify existing programs for different machines. During the manufacturing process, you will perform quality checks with the machine operator to ensure the program is producing parts according to specifications, making manual adjustments if necessary. You will also work with the engineers to look for product modifications that might reduce the amount of material or fabrication time. Applicants should be familiar with the computer-aided design program Mastercam, experience with Fagor controls a plus.

What you’ll do:

Write CNC programs for production runs

Analyze drawings to determine dimensions, choose cutting tools, machine speeds and feed rates

Modify existing programs for different machines to maximize efficiency and the quality of the product being produced

Maintain tooling database

Make manual program adjustments as necessary

Troubleshoot issues during the manufacturing process

Constantly seek out opportunities for improvement in the tooling, programming, and machine capabilities of the CNC area
